When The Masters rolls around you know it’s finally time to hit the golf courses again. But is this our favourite time of the year?

There is no denying The Masters creates a feel and a buzz unlike any other golf tournament. Every year, at the start of April, the golf world descends on the magnificent Augusta National and it never gets old.

But the ceremonial opening tee shot, performed by some of the game’s greatest ever players in Jack Nicklaus, Gary Player and Tom Watson, symbolises more than the official start of the Masters. It is the kickstart to the new golf season for so many golfers.

‘It’s the start of the major season and what many regard as the start of the golf season’

The first three months of the year are OK. The weather is brighter, the days become longer, but it’s only in April when all of this becomes the rule, instead of the exception. And this ties in perfectly with the Masters, Matt Chivers explained.

Like the Grand National or Wimbledon, we’ve arrived at an event synonymous with glorious weather and natural beauty. Many of us can look back on fond memories from this time of year, sitting up on a Sunday and waiting to see who will win the Green Jacket.

It’s the start of the major season and what many regard as the start of the golf season. This is why I love this time of year. I watch on with jealousy at the top players who walk the lush fairways under the Georgia sun at Augusta National.

For me, the tournament doesn’t even need to start for the excitement to build. It’s in my mind for days and weeks as the UK weather begins to break and resemble a little of the magic we all see down Magnolia Lane. It’s the start of something, many things, and that is why I love this time of the year.

‘The Masters so often coincides with the start of competition season at my local golf club’

The Masters is without doubt the standout week in the golfing calendar, says Max McVittie. It is the heartbeat of professional golf and resembles the beginning of the golf season for so many of us. The iconic backdrop of Augusta is, without fail, the cue for golfers everywhere to flock down to their local golf courses to kick off the new season. 

Here in the UK it’s a week of late nights. However, the inevitable poise and drama that will unfold over the four days more than makes up for the sobering Monday morning which follows. 

Being the first major tournament of the year, the whole aura surrounding the event just makes you want to hit the course. From the pristine fairways and blooming azaleas to the rich traditions and ceremonial tee shots, there are a whole load of special somethings that gives me the golf bug. 

The Masters also so often coincides with the start of competition season at my local golf club. Playing golf in the sun whilst getting the competitive juices flowing definitely rekindles my passion to play the game that the winter months tend to dampen.

All in all, this time of the year reminds me why I love this game and I wouldn’t have it any other way.
